解決nexus3報Cannot open local storage 'component' with mode=rw的異常問題


  1. 起因:正常使用的公司Maven、Docker私有倉庫,突然鏡像不能推送,返回getsockopt: connection refused,用docker客戶端登錄也是返回同樣的錯誤,查看nexus3日志,是沒有足夠的空間引起的,所以增加空間后,再次重啟容器,就開始報

 

這個錯誤。

 

  2. 解決思路:解決辦法也簡單,就是提高/opt/nexus-data/db/ component 目錄權限,我這里是測試環境,直接提高到777,實際環境要按需配置。執行如下命令

sudo chmod 777 -R /opt/nexus-data/db/component。

命令完成后,再次啟動容器

sudo docker restart nexus

打開日志監控下詳細信息

docker logs -f --tail==500 nexus

啟動正常


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M